(Kissit) - Amber Champagne Foundation AQHA filly.
Imported from Kentucky early 2006.
High foundation bred.(approx 91%) Her sire is Amber Champagne stud - JETSMOKE N THUNDER, by BOWS BLACK THUNDER, dam is palomino SKIPS GOLD FLASH.
Ancestry going back to the reliable names of LEO, WIMPY, KING, BLACKBURN AND POCO BUENO.
Kissit has the most startlingly green eyes which is one of the Champagne signs - absolutely superb temperament together with being a very beautiful girl.
Katie from Kentucky thankfully agreed to let her favourite baby to 'emigrate' to the UK and show what excellent breeders of the champagne colour together with high foundation the US can produce.


JOHNNYS MISTY BAY - 1996 BAY 94% FOUNDATION MARE
Tybay arrived 26th October 2006 from Kansas. A good old fashioned type Quarterhorse, not for the show ring, but old fashioned genetics abundant and evident - going back to the original roots of this wonderful breed.
Tybay's pedigree includes eleven stallions in the AQHA Hall of Fame. On her papers are GENERAL ROAN, whose great grandsires are KING (on both his sire and dam sides) and LITTLE WIMPY, son of WIMPY; DEAR JOHNNY, whose great grand sire are KING and POCO BUENO; BADGER BUCK II, a producer of AQHA Champions and performance and racing money earners; WILMETH'S CLEGG, a daughter of BILLY CLEGG, YUKON BUDDY, whose grand sire is LEO; and BLUE PIXIE, whose sire is the son of BERT, the #5 All-Time leading broodmare sire of AQHA Champions.
I am expecting great things from Tybay. She has had two exceptional foals from SLICK ROCK TOY (Roosters sire) and I hope to continue this trend and perpetuate Dunn Ranch's first class breeding program and legacy into the UK.
Tybay is not in foal for 2007, and will be introduced into the herd and probably be one of Rooster's first conquests in 2007 .
Her son has also been imported and will be trained in the world of polo and will probably stand at stud in future years to come. Well done Terry in acquiring a quality colt.
Her grulla daughter has also been imported and was sold the day after she arrived in Wales.
In foal to Rooster for a Summer 2008 foal.

SNIPPERS SPECIALITY (Maple) 11yr old sorrell mare, arrived weekend of 14th July 2007.
Maple represents all the good breeding associated with the reining,halter and performance fraternity. Foundation eligible, Maple introduces a different line from my usual one, but one which will compliment the quality Rooster is producing on his existing mares.
This is a very exciting match and am looking forward to some superb dun foals from her.
Her sire is SNIPPERS HEIROGANCE, proven Halter and Performance Stallion, well known in the UK, and she is out of ROSABOB SPECIALITY from a very successful line of Halter and Performance bred Quarter Horses. Full Pedigree below. She shares one of Belle's ancestors in DODGERS PLAYBOY. Other well known names on her pedigree include JOE REED, PETER MCCUE, THREE BARS and the immortal KING.
